Many cricketers have wonderful performances in their cricketing career. Few of them achieved milestone by their performance. Below is the list of cricketers who scored most runs in one day international (ODI) match.
1. Sachin Tendulkar (India) (1989-2012)
Sachin Tendulkar who known as God of cricket. He has started his career in 18 December 1989 Vs Pakistan and played last ODI on 18 March 2012 Vs Pakistan. He has scored 18426 runs in one day international match with average of 44.83.
2. KC Sangakkara (Sri Lanka) (2000-2015)
Kumar Sangakkara is Srilanka’s Cricket player. He did ODI match debut on 5 July 2000 Vs Pakistan and last ODI played on 18 March 2015 Vs South Africa. He has scored 14234 runs in day international match with average of 41.98.
3. Ricky Ponting (Australia) (1995-2012)
Ricky Ponting belongs to Australia country. He started his international ODI career on 15 February 1995 Vs Srilanka and played last ODI match on 19 February 2012 Vs India. He has scored 13704 runs with average of 42.03.
4. Sanath Jayasuriya (Srilanka) (1989-2011)
Sanath Jayasuriya belongs to Srilanka country. He started his international ODI career on 26 December 1989 Vs Australia and played last ODI match on 28 June 2011 Vs England. He has scored 13430 runs with average of 32.36.
5. Virat Kohli (India) (2008-2023)
Virat Kohli known as King Kohli. He is role model of many youngsters. He started his international ODI career on 18 August 2008 Vs Sri Lanka. He has scored 12809 runs with average of 57.69.
